HON’BLE THE CHIEF JUSTICE SRI KALYAN JYOTI SENGUPTAANDHON’BLE SRI JUSTICE SANJAY KUMAR I.T.T.A.No.198 of 2014 Date: 19-03-2014 Between: Commissioner of Income Tax-IIHyderabad .....Appellant AND M/s Keerthi Estates Pvt. Ltd.,Hyderabad. ...Respondent HON’BLE THE CHIEF JUSTICE SRI KALYAN JYOTI SENGUPTAANDHON’BLE SRI JUSTICE SANJAY KUMAR I.T.T.A.No.198 of 2014 JUDGMENT:(per Hon’ble the Chief Justice Sri Kalyan Jyoti Sengupta ) We have gone through the impugned judgment and order ofthe learned Tribunal and have heard Mr.S.R.Ashok, learnedCounsel for the appellant. It appears that by the impugned order, the learned Tribunalhas merely corrected some mistake, namely, by way of deletingsome irrelevant and unwarranted observations. The relief grantedby the original order was not touched. We record that against theoriginal order, which was sought to be rectified, is not challenged.Hence, we dismiss this appeal. No order as to costs. ___________________ K.J. SENGUPTA, CJ __________________ SANJAY KUMAR, J 19-03-2014 Gsn
